Sat 1504652019849048

decimal
391860.2019849048
degree
0°181860′756″2019849048‴
percentile
71.65009626210313%
name
depwstkfhpx
cycle
0
epoch
1
period
194
block
391860
offset
2019849048
timestamp
rarity
common